General annotation (Comments)

Catalytic activity

(S)-malate + NADP(+) = pyruvate + CO(2) + NADPH.

Cofactor

Divalent metal cations. Prefers magnesium or manganese.

Subunit structure

Homotetramer.

Subcellular location

Cytoplasm.

Post-translational modification

The N-terminus is blocked.

Sequence similarities

Belongs to the malic enzymes family.

Experimental info

Mutagenesis1411D → N: Increases Km for manganese 14-fold. Increases Km for malate 5-fold
Mutagenesis1621K → A: Decreases Kcat 235-fold. no effect on Km for NADP
Mutagenesis1941D → N: No effect on Km for manganese. Increases Km for malate 8-fold
Mutagenesis3401K → A: Increases Km for NADP 65-fold. No effect on Kcat
Mutagenesis4641D → N: No effect
